Portland-based artist Walker Bail releases a funky hip-hop anthem, "Don't Go to College," produced by ASTRØMAN. This vibrant track delves into the evolving landscape of work and art in the age of artificial intelligence, featuring infectious grooves and catchy rhythms that captivate listeners.


Bail's incisive lyrics question the value of traditional education in a world increasingly driven by automation and AI. His verses vividly depict a job market in transition, encouraging listeners to reconsider conventional career paths.



 

The track also addresses the fleeting nature of modern art, exploring how digital media and AI are reshaping artistic expression, making it more accessible yet more transient. This timely commentary on work and art resonates with contemporary challenges.


With a powerful chorus and dynamic delivery, Bail drives home the message to rethink the conventional wisdom that college is the only path to success. The funky, upbeat production enhances Bail's energetic performance, making "Don't Go to College" a standout track that is both thought-provoking and irresistibly danceable.
